How they compare

Thailand currently reports 264,922 current LCU per person against 249,419 current LCU per person in Mexico, a difference of 15,503 current LCU per person.

That makes Thailand's figure about 1.1 times Mexico's.

Across all 66 years both countries report, Thailand has been ahead every year.

Mexico ranks 83rd and Thailand ranks 81st of 205 countries.

Thailand has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.
